Answers to Your Common Questions
The frequency of deck sealing depends on factors like the type of sealant used, the climate, and the deck's exposure to the elements. In general, most decks benefit from sealing every 1 to 3 years.
Yes, you can seal over a previously stained or painted deck, provided the surface is prepared properly by stripping or sanding to allow the sealer to adhere effectively.
Deck sealing can be a DIY project if you have the necessary tools and follow proper preparation and application procedures. Hiring a professional is an option for those seeking a high-quality finish or for more complex projects.
Clear sealers offer a natural look with minimal protection, semi-transparent sealers add some color and moderate protection, while solid color sealers provide a painted appearance with maximum wood protection. The choice depends on your preferred aesthetics and level of wood preservation.
